DESCRIPTION
The
μ
PG2404T6Q is an L-band SP3T GaAs FET switch which was developed for CDMA/PCS/GPS triple mode
digital cellular telephone application.
This device can operate frequency from 10 MHz to 2.0 GHz, having the low insertion loss and high isolation.
This device is housed in a 10-pin plastic TSSON (Thin Shrink Small Out-line Non-leaded) package. And this
package is able to high-density surface mounting.

Caution Although this device is designed to be as robust as possible, ESD (Electrostatic Discharge) can
damage this device. This device must be protected at all times from ESD. Static charges may
easily produce potentials of several kilovolts on the human body or equipment, which can
discharge without detection. Industry-standard ESD precautions must be employed at all times.

APPLICATION INFORMATION
C
B
Switch
L
ESD
C
B
C
B
• C
B
are DC blocking capacitors external to the device.
A value of 56 pF is sufficient for operation from 500 MHz to 2.5 GHz bands.
The value may be tailored to provide specific electrical responses.
• The RF ground connections should be kept as short as possible and connected to directly to a good RF ground
for best performance.
• L
ESD
provides a means to increase the ESD protection on a specific RF port, typically the port attached to the
antenna.
